Size: a a a

2020 October 19

n

nikk in TorrServe
это не про торрсерв ) тебе в тему приставки
источник

Т

Тот самый in TorrServe
nikk
это не про торрсерв ) тебе в тему приставки
Или выми
источник

S

SpAwN in TorrServe
nikk
это не про торрсерв ) тебе в тему приставки
А есть возможность посмотреть что всётаки делает опера со всеми ассоциациями в системе? Мож потом такое в торрсервер запилить
источник

n

nikk in TorrServe
вот весь код получения списка плееров -
object Players {
   fun getList(): MutableList<Player> {
       val list = mutableListOf<Player>()
       list.addAll(getList("video/*"))
       list.addAll(getList("audio/*"))
       return list.distinctBy { it.Package }.sortedBy { it.Name }.toMutableList()
   }

   private fun getList(mime: String): List<Player> {
       val intent = Intent(Intent.ACTION_VIEW)
       intent.setDataAndType(Uri.parse("http://127.0.0.1:8090/torrent/file.mp4"), mime)
       val apps = App.getContext().getPackageManager().queryIntentActivities(intent, 0)
       val list = mutableListOf<Player>()
       for (a in apps) {
           val name = a.loadLabel(App.getContext().packageManager)?.toString() ?: a.activityInfo.packageName
           list.add(Player(name, a.activityInfo.packageName))
       }
       return list
   }
}
источник

S

SpAwN in TorrServe
Это мне?
источник

Т

Тот самый in TorrServe
SpAwN
Это мне?
Тебе
источник

S

SpAwN in TorrServe
Опера что делает я спросил
источник

S

SpAwN in TorrServe
Что эти действия восстанавливают ассоциации
источник

S

SpAwN in TorrServe
Все тупо ставят оперу, но почему до сих пор никто не разборался что она делает, чтоб также делать😂
источник

Т

Тот самый in TorrServe
Мне лень мх ставить
источник

S

SpAwN in TorrServe
Так это все ломалось и до мх
источник

S

SpAwN in TorrServe
Последний мх автообновлялся и подтягивал под себя все умолчания
источник

S

SpAwN in TorrServe
Это недавно случилось, а оперой такие траблы уже давно лечат
источник

n

nikk in TorrServe
Note: if using an implicit Intent (without an explicit ComponentName specified), be sure to consider whether to set the MATCH_DEFAULT_ONLY only flag. You need to do so to resolve the activity in the same way that Context.startActivity(Intent) and Intent.resolveActivity(PackageManager) do.
источник

Т

Тот самый in TorrServe
nikk
Note: if using an implicit Intent (without an explicit ComponentName specified), be sure to consider whether to set the MATCH_DEFAULT_ONLY only flag. You need to do so to resolve the activity in the same way that Context.startActivity(Intent) and Intent.resolveActivity(PackageManager) do.
Флаг не передаёт?
источник

n

nikk in TorrServe
0 по идее оно и есть )
источник

n

nikk in TorrServe
intent, 0
источник

n

nikk in TorrServe
но правильно типа того:
PackageManager packageManager = getPackageManager();
List<ResolveInfo> activities = packageManager.queryIntentActivities(intent,
   PackageManager.MATCH_DEFAULT_ONLY);
boolean isIntentSafe = activities.size() > 0;
источник

n

nikk in TorrServe
хотя не совсем оно 0 )
источник

АБ

Александр Багин... in TorrServe
Здравствуйте. Помогите разобраться, не знаю куда копать... Запускаю torrserver на пк, на телевизоре lg через форкплеер в нсерв прописываю локальный ip пк (пк, телек, соединены по проводу через роутер, скорость 100 мбит) не работает, не воспроизводит. Пробовал телефон сделать сервером, всё работает.
источник